Apple iPad Pro 5th Gen, 12.9 Inch, WiFi, M1 Chip, 16GB RAM, 2TB Space Grey or Silver available, 2 Yr Warranty £1,099.99 Del (Membership Required) @ Costco
The versatility of iPad. The power of the M1 chip.
iPad Pro features the powerful Apple M1 chip for next-level performance and all-day battery life.3 An immersive 12.9-inch Liquid Retina R display for viewing and editing HDR photos and videos.1 And a front camera with Centre Stage keeps you in frame automatically during video calls. iPad Pro has pro cameras and a LiDAR scanner for stunning photos, videos and immersive AR. Thunderbolt / USB 4 for connecting to high-performance accessories. And you can add Apple Pencil for note-taking, drawing and marking up documents, and the Magic Keyboard for a responsive typing experience and trackpad.4
Additional Features
* Stay connected with ultrafast Wi-Fi 6
* Go further with all-day battery life3
* Thunderbolt / USB 4 port for connecting to fast external storage, displays and docks
* Face ID for secure authentication and Apple Pay
* Four-speaker audio and five studio-quality microphones
* Support for Apple Pencil (2nd generation), Magic Keyboard and Smart Keyboard Folio4
* iPadOS is powerful, intuitive and designed specifically for iPad
* Over a million apps on the App Store just for iPad

ProcessorThis biggest upgrade in the new iPad Pro is the chip: the 2022 model has an M2 processor, which replaces the M1 that was used in the 2021 model. It’s the first tablet to have an M2 chip (the iPad Air still has an M1), and one of two Macs, the MacBook Air and the 13-inch MacBook Pro. The M2 is a powerful chip, with eight CPU cores divided into four performance cores and four efficiency cores. In our testing, the M2 is roughly 15 percent faster than the M1.
The M2 chip in the iPad Pro also has 10 GPU cores, an increase over the 8 GPU cores in the M1. In benchmarks, the M2 has about 30 percent better graphics performance improvement over the M1. The M2 also has an improved media engine that includes acceleration for ProRes video, and Apple says the M2 can transcode ProRes video three times faster than the M1. Apple also says the M2’s 16-core Neural Engine is 40 percent faster, and the 100Gbps of unified memory bandwidth provides a 50 percent boost.
The iPad Pro’s memory configuration has not changed. On models with 128GB, 256GB, or 512GB of storage, you get 8GB of unified memory, while the 1TB and 2TB models come with 16GB.
